当前位置: 首页 > article >正文

B4004 [GESP202406 三级] 寻找倍数

题目描述

小杨有一个包含 𝑛 个正整数的序列 A=[a1​,a2​,…,an​],他想知道是否存在 𝑖(1≤𝑖≤𝑛) 使得 𝑎i​ 是序列 𝐴 中所有数的倍数。

输入格式

第一行包含一个正整数 t,代表测试用例组数。

接下来是 t 组测试用例。对于每组测试用例,一共两行。

其中,第一行包含一个正整数 n;第二行包含 𝑛 个正整数,代表序列 A。

输出格式

对于每组测试用例,如果存在 𝑖(1≤𝑖≤𝑛),满足对于所有 𝑘(1≤𝑘≤𝑛) ai​ 是 ak​ 的倍数,输出 Yes,否则输出 No

输入输出样例

输入 #1复制

2
3
1 2 4
5
1 2 3 4 5

输出 #1复制

Yes
No

说明/提示

【样例解释】

对于第⼀组数据,对于 𝑎3=4,满足 𝑎3是 𝑎1​ 和 𝑎2 的倍数。

【数据ee

对于全部数据,保证有 1≤𝑡≤10,1≤𝑛≤10e5,1≤𝑎𝑖≤10e9


#include<bits/stdc++.h>
using namespace std;
bool dlu(int a[],int m){
		int count=0;
	for(int i=0;i<m;i++){
		for(int j=0;j<m;j++){
			if(a[i]%a[j]!=0) 
				break;
		else count++;
			}
	if(count==m) return 1;	
		count=0;
		}
return 0;
}

int main(){
	int n;
cin>>n;
	int m;
for(int i=1;i<=n;i++){
	cin>>m;
int a[m];
for(int j=0;j<m;j++)
cin>>a[j];
if(dlu(a,m)==1)
cout<<"Yes\n";
else cout<<"No\n";
}
return 0;
}


http://www.kler.cn/a/465577.html

相关文章:

  • 如何轻松关闭 iPhone 上的 HEIC [HEIC 图像技巧]
  • SCAU期末笔记 - 数据库系统概念往年试卷解析
  • python3GUI--智慧交通监控与管理系统 By:PyQt5
  • Excel VBA 自动填充空白并合并相同值的解决方案
  • ArcgisServer过了元旦忽然用不了了?许可过期
  • 在Ubuntu 18.04.6 LTS安装OpenFace流程
  • /ete/security/limits.conf参数详解
  • 小程序学习07—— uniapp组件通信props和$emit和插槽语法
  • 云计算复习
  • 聊天机器人Rasa面试内容整理-Rasa NLU 与 Rasa Core 的功能与区别
  • 低代码引擎插件开发:开启开发的便捷与创新之路
  • AI 将在今年获得“永久记忆”,2028美国会耗尽能源储备
  • 【时时三省】(C语言基础)常见的动态内存错误
  • Spring 核心技术解析【纯干货版】- IV:Spring 切面编程模块 Spring-Aop 模块精讲
  • 更改element-plus的table样式
  • 25.Java JUC 引入(进程与线程、线程的状态、并发与并行、管程、用户线程与守护线程)
  • Apache OFBiz rmi反序列化漏洞
  • 【Go学习】-01-3-函数 结构体 接口 IO
  • yolov5和yolov8的区别
  • Windows平台下如何手动安装MYSQL
  • MATLAB中使用牛顿-拉夫逊法进行电力系统潮流计算
  • 高级RAG技巧(二)
  • 数据结构:双向循环链表
  • 开源数据集成平台白皮书重磅发布《Apache SeaTunnel 2024用户案例合集》!
  • DCU异构程序——带宽测试
  • 电子价签会是零售界的下一个主流?【新立电子】